What is a program manager?

Program managers are professionals responsible for overseeing multiple related projects within an organization, ensuring they align with strategic goals and deliver expected outcomes. They coordinate the efforts of project managers, manage resources, set priorities, and address risks and issues that arise across the program. Unlike project managers who focus on individual projects, program managers take a broader view, ensuring that all projects within a program work together effectively to achieve long-term business objectives.

What does a program manager do?

The job of a program manager is to plan, organize, and coordinate management programs or external programs for a business or institution. As a program manager, your duties vary depending on the type of organization for which you work, but many of the responsibilities for this role are similar or overlap. You typically supervise numerous associates and analysts who help prepare data and assessments about current programming and how it can be improved. You help to implement new programs for employees or customers and promote them through HR or outreach coordinators and marketing professionals. You also assess individual projects and how they interact with one another.

What are some common challenges program managers face when coordinating cross-functional teams?

Program Managers often encounter challenges such as aligning priorities across diverse teams, managing conflicting stakeholder expectations, and ensuring clear communication among departments with different workflows. Navigating these challenges requires strong negotiation and problem-solving skills, as well as the ability to build consensus and foster collaboration. Successful Program Managers proactively establish regular check-ins, promote transparency, and adapt strategies to keep projects on track and maintain team engagement.

Job description

About The Role
The Operations Program Manager is responsible for managing the schedule and execution of new programs in manufacturing to meet or exceed milestones as set forth by ZT. The Operations Program Manager's scope of responsibility covers the end-to-end process of current program optimization and new programs development. The operations program manager is ultimately responsible for factory readiness and the successful implementation of the programs into production.
What You'll Do
  • Anticipate, plan, and coordinate internal logistics/needs across projects and facilities in ZT Systems
  • Ensuring all stakeholders (Internal and External) are engaged and aligned to the program goals.
  • Employ a can-do attitude, taking on any task required to support the team and get things done.
  • Create and develop program reports and summaries for executive management in conjunction with team leads across the operations and production groups.
  • Develop tools and analytics for project reporting, enabling program teams to focus more efforts on problem solving.
  • Maintain and assist in driving productive meetings across project teams, providing, and following up with action items as necessary.
  • Assess, analyze, consolidate, and communicate risk & status clearly and succinctly.
  • Support team growth in critical communication methods and personal development areas.
  • Coordinate manufacturing preparation activities and collaborate with manufacturing planning to develop implementation timelines.
  • Identify key program issues and present options for resolution.
  • Coordinate internal resources such as engineering, operations, and manufacturing teams in issue resolution and recovery planning.

What You'll Bring
  • Bachelor's Degree in Engineering discipline (mechanical, electrical, or industrial preferred), Business Administration, or equivalent combination of education and/or experience.
  • 5+ years project management experience in a manufacturing environment
  • Experience with continuous improvement / lean programs
  • Experience with Microsoft Office tools (Outlook, Excel, and Word) Ability to effectively prioritize with strong time management skills and adapt to change in a fast-paced environment
  • Superior verbal and written communication skills, attention to detail with a strong sense of urgency
  • Proficiency in Engineering Software
  • Bluebeam, AutoCAD, Revit, Aconex, PlanGrid, and or Procore preferred
  • Demonstrated ability to work with minimal guidance; proactive, motivated self-starter
